Apple Puff Pastry Squares

Easy individual apple puff pastry squares made with just a few ingredients. Takes about 5 minutes of effort and you get such a delicious and simple dessert.

Ingredients

Servings
  • 4 puff pastry squares, thawed
  • 1 apple very thinly sliced
  • 1 tablespoon finely chopped nuts, walnuts or pistachios or other
  • 1 egg
  • 1 tablespoon water

Instructions

  1. Preheat oven to 375F (190C), and line a baking sheet with parchment paper.
  2. Drizzle honey on 4 different parts of the baking sheet, evenly spaced apart, and spread each drizzle into a square a little smaller than the puff pastry square (Watch the video for visual instructions)
  3. Place thinly sliced apples, overlapping on each honey square (I put 5 apple slices on each). Drizzle a little more honey over the apple slices, and sprinkle with nuts if using.
  4. Place each puff pastry square over this honey apple mound, and press down slightly so that the square is sticking firmly to the apples.
  5. Beat together the egg and water, and brush evenly over the puff pastry.
  6. Bake for 15-20 minutes or until golden brown.
  7. Enjoy warm, preferably with a scoop of vanilla ice cream.

  • Storing leftovers and freezing:
  • Store leftovers in an airtight container for up to 2 days in the fridge, and reheat in a warm oven at 350F (180C) for 5-7 minutes, or in an air fryer at 350F (180C) for 2-3 minutes.
  • You can freeze the assembled apple puff pastry squares before baking, place on a baking sheet until frozen, then place together in an airtight container, You don't need to thaw before baking just add a few minutes to baking time once you are ready.
  • If the puff pastry gets warm while you are working with it, pop it in the fridge for a few minutes so it chills back up, making it easier to handle.
  • Slice the apples thinly and evenly so that they cook through in the oven at the same time.
  • They should be golden brown and puffed up, on both sides (you can flip one to check). The apple slices will be tender and cooked through if you poke one with a fork.
  • I used a standard firm red apple, but you can also use Granny Smith apples, pink lady, really any apples you like!
  • You can swap out the apples for pears or do a mixture of both.
  • Leave out the nuts if you prefer
